Square Enix announced this morning that the company's second Wii title, a dungeon hack game featuring the lovable Chocobo, will indeed make its way to the U.S. this summer.

Hey, it wasn't exactly guaranteed. Final Fantasy Fables: Chocobo's Dungeon isn't a game with broad appeal: It's a pretty straightforward roguelike, where all your entertainment is derived from plowing through turn-based dungeon battles and collecting loot. If previous games in the series haven't appealed to you, this one doesn't diverge much from the formula, in my experience.

Chocobo's Dungeon* will be released on July 8 at the bargain price of $40.
